Fish Database: Glowlight Tetra - Hemigrammus erythrozonus
Aquarium requirements
Aquarium suitability: 5/5 Sociability rating: 9/10 Area of tank: Middle Aquarium water conditions: 6-8, vs,s,m,h Temperature: 24 - 28C Feeding: Flake, frozen, live Minimum tank size: 60cm Min / Max number in tank: Min 6
Fish fact file
Family: Characidae (Characins) Synonyms: Other common names: Fire neon Origin: South America; Essequibo River Natural habitat: Size: 3cm Behavior: Peaceful, shoaling Breeding: Open water egg scatterers Natural water conditions: pH 6-8 Very soft to medium Sexing: Males are more slender
The Glowlight Tetra is one of the longest standing and most popular small aquarium fish available. The main reason for this is that there are few small fish as peaceful, hardy and adaptable as the Glowlight Tetra. Glowlight Tetras must be kept in groups, ideally in aquariums with a few hiding spots amongst plants. Ideal for beginners, communities of small fish, and as tank mates for timid or delicate fish.
